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the main message conveyed by the Saitama Prefecture's collection of case studies on balancing work and caregiving?
A: The most important thing for caregivers to remember is to prioritize their own health and well-being while managing their responsibilities.
Q: Who is the target audience for this collection of case studies on work and caregiving balance?
A: The collection is intended for individuals currently balancing work and caregiving, as well as those who anticipate needing to care for family members in the future.
Q: What kind of stories are featured in the case studies, and what is their purpose?
A: The case studies feature true stories of individuals who have faced the challenges of balancing work and caregiving, offering their 'struggles' and 'personal answers' as a guide and encouragement.
Q: What are some of the key features that make this collection of case studies valuable for readers?
A: It includes real stories from diverse occupations, covers both primary and secondary caregivers, and features explanatory columns to simplify key points.
Q: Why is balancing work and caregiving presented as a significant issue in today's society?
A: In today's super-aging society and the era of the 100-year life, balancing work and caregiving is becoming a reality that anyone might face, not just a select few.
